Daniel Suárez Secures Season-Best Second Place in Vegas Race
Daniel Suárez narrowly missed his first victory of the season at Las Vegas Motor Speedway, finishing second to Josh Berry after leading the race before a late caution. Despite a strong performance and effective pit strategy that placed him in the lead with 19 laps remaining, Suárez struggled with short-run speed, allowing Berry to overtake him just four laps later. This second-place finish marked Suárez's best result of the season, following a series of disappointing races. Suárez expressed mixed feelings, acknowledging the team's efforts while lamenting the missed opportunity to win. He remains optimistic that this performance indicates progress for Trackhouse Racing and hopes to build on this momentum in future races. The team is eager to continue improving as they work towards securing a more consistent presence in the top ranks of NASCAR.
